Transaction 70b065d2195e5d30dae6954043cf823dd5c26fdae8f648bde7a746a90c141287

17 Input
2 Outputs
  • 70b065d2195e5d30dae6954043cf823dd5c26fdae8f648bde7a746a90c141287:0
  • value  298368
    address  3NKwLrXGkWJ1rLt9gYRYXLd7QYHuwMt1XS
  • 70b065d2195e5d30dae6954043cf823dd5c26fdae8f648bde7a746a90c141287:1
  • value  479000000
    address  14NKheLwnTQeXmgoZFbLJgGX9rAHtMHicF